discussion Non-Fe metal recycling is growing fast , What it means for scrap buyers & sellers

Post image

The demand for Non-Fe metals like copper & aluminum is growing worldwide. More industries are using recycled metal instead of virgin material.

What this means for sellers:

Clean , sorted scrap gets more attention, Buyers ask for photos, specs, and consistency, Export-ready material has better demand

What this means for buyers:

Reliable suppliers matter more than random and time wasting sellers, Quality & regular supply are more important than just low price.

So the scrap business is becoming more professional.. Clear communication & trust are key for long-term business.
